Output de0be967c27d99b075eb90104aa4588298c120c5dfcef1ec3b89db7520ef76a8:2

value
26699613
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c1571f96b318c9f894aa68eb0715e45aca7bada OP_EQUAL
address
MHkeuBpS7XL56bY7rXPLHrXCctUEoByPTJ
transaction
de0be967c27d99b075eb90104aa4588298c120c5dfcef1ec3b89db7520ef76a8
spent
true